The Country Phase: A Reflection of Heritage
During those first few years of her career, Swift totally dressed country. Her style truly matched where she came from. Just think back to her first album. It was just called “Taylor Swift.” It had all those songs about being a teen. Love stories were in there. Heartbreak was too, unfortunately. Her fashion really echoed those exact feelings. She often wore simple plaid shirts. Flowy skirts were really common back then. Cowboy hats made appearances too, of course. These things really showed her link to the country world. They also beautifully honored her whole upbringing.
Remember her “Tim McGraw” music video? She wore a simple summer dress in it. It perfectly captured young love. It felt so wonderfully nostalgic, didn’t it? Billboard reported something interesting in 2008. Her style really helped her connect with fans. Especially in rural America, she just resonated deeply. Her look was totally understood there. She used Americana elements in her outfits so well. This really cemented her as the “country girl” in people’s minds. Fans saw bits of themselves right in her fashion choices. It created such a powerful bond with them.
Transitioning to Pop: A Bold New Era
Then, Taylor Swift decided to move into pop music. Her album “1989” changed absolutely everything. Her fashion shifted dramatically after that. This wasn’t just some calculated plan, I don’t think. It felt deeply personal for her. It honestly started a whole new chapter in her life. She suddenly embraced more boldness. Her confidence really seemed to grow a lot. Her style definitely became much more complex then.
[Imagine] Swift stepping out on that stage. It was the 2014 American Music Awards night. She wore this sleek, high-waisted skirt. And a crop top came with it. This look completely broke away from her country roots. The Fashion Institute of Technology even studied this, apparently. Her style change mirrored the pop trends happening then. Those trends were vibrant and exciting. They had really structured shapes. Fashion just felt so much more daring suddenly.But truthfully, Swift’s choices genuinely showed her growth. She grew so much as an artist, really. She started wearing dresses by Oscar de la Renta. Versace too, wow. Her pieces weren’t just about being trendy anymore. They started making really strong statements. Each outfit truly told a story all its own. It showed a young woman finding her own power. She really embraced her authentic self back then. She totally redefined her image during that time.

Honoring Past Influences: Nostalgia in Fashion Choices
I am excited to discuss something I find really interesting. How exactly does Taylor Swift honor her own past? She does it through her current fashion styles! Recently, she revisited some older styles she used to wear. It’s like this cool mix of old and new ideas. For instance, think about her “Lover” album period. She often wore these lovely pastel colors. Floral prints were really common then. Vintage-inspired dresses started appearing again. They totally recalled her country roots, right? This wasn’t just about putting on pretty clothes. It was a deliberate nod to her history. It honored where she came from. It showed her entire journey visually.
Her more recent classic outfits kind of echo the 90s. She often mentions that specific decade. It clearly influenced her style quite a bit. In a 2021 British Vogue interview, she actually said it herself. She said she grew up watching artists. Those artists, she explained, had very strong style. She added that it was something she really admired. “I always wanted that,” she shared honestly. This respect for older influences is so clear. It’s almost palpable in her fashion choices today. She effortlessly blends nostalgia. She adds modern trends right alongside it.
